Volvo is recalling 30,929 Volvo S60 vehicles in the U.S. because drivers may not be warned of low oil pressure, according to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ration.

The recall, which affects vehicles released for the 2011-2012 model years, won’t begin until December 31.

Affected vehicles were produced from June 22, 2010 through May 14, 2012, according to the NHTSA.
